From owner-freebsd-bugs Tue Jun 24 18:00:03 1997 Return-Path: Received: (from root@localhost) by hub.freebsd.org (8.8.5/8.8.5) id SAA18403 for bugs-outgoing; Tue, 24 Jun 1997 18:00:03 -0700 (PDT) Received: (from gnats@localhost) by hub.freebsd.org (8.8.5/8.8.5) id SAA18368; Tue, 24 Jun 1997 18:00:02 -0700 (PDT) Date: Tue, 24 Jun 1997 18:00:02 -0700 (PDT) Message-Id: <199706250100.SAA18368@hub.freebsd.org> To: freebsd-bugs Cc: From: Brian Somers Subject: Re: misc/3946: Errors in RELENG_2_2 Reply-To: Brian Somers Sender: owner-bugs@FreeBSD.ORG X-Loop: FreeBSD.org Precedence: bulk The following reply was made to PR misc/3946; it has been noted by GNATS. From: Brian Somers To: conrads@neosoft.com Cc: FreeBSD-gnats-submit@FreeBSD.ORG Subject: Re: misc/3946: Errors in RELENG_2_2 Date: Wed, 25 Jun 1997 01:57:36 +0100 > > >Number: 3946 > >Category: misc > >Synopsis: Errors in RELENG_2_2 > >Confidential: yes > >Severity: serious > >Priority: medium > >Responsible: freebsd-bugs > >State: open > >Class: sw-bug > >Submitter-Id: current-users > >Arrival-Date: Tue Jun 24 16:10:01 PDT 1997 > >Last-Modified: > >Originator: Conrad Sabatier > >Organization: > >Release: FreeBSD 2.2.1-RELEASE i386 > >Environment: > > Nothing critical. > > Some of the revisions in the RELENG_2_2 branch are causing problems with > missing include files. I installed all the 2.2.2 sources from CD, did a > CVSup, and make failed. One of the problem packages is usr.sbin/natd > (not in the CD sources); the file is missing. > > Is this an inherent defect in CVSup, that it doesn't update /usr/include? > Or did somebody just forget to include it? cvsup updates your cvs repository. It has nothing to do with running make. If you want it to build, do a "make world". Make world will install alias.h in /usr/include. As for usr.sbin/natd, it works fine for me. I'd suggest removing all your source and doing a fresh cvs co -r RELENG_2_2_2_RELEASE. > There was one other, also, but I forget now. gmp.info or something, I > believe. Make complained that it didn't know how to make it. Apparently, > /Makefile needs updating as well. > > > >Description: > >How-To-Repeat: > > Install generic 2.2.2 sources. CVSup RELENG_2_2. Make errors will follow. No they won't. CVSup doesn't run make. > >Fix: > > Update /usr/include and/or Makefile(s). Right, cd /usr/src and make includes followed by a make world. > >Audit-Trail: > >Unformatted: Sorry if I appear angry, but this was recently hammered out on -hackers. I'm gonna close this pr 'cos it's a non issue. If there are any real problems after the "make includes; make world", feel free to flame me. -- Brian , Don't _EVER_ lose your sense of humour....